Introducing teMs™ Pocket 8.0 –
the hAnDhelD MonItorIng solutIon for CDMABased on the HTC Touch Pro smartphone, TEMS Pocket 8.0
Professional CDMA is the first handheld testing device
with touch navigation for 1xEV-DO (CDMA) 850/1900
MHz networks. It is ideal for CDMA operators who want to
gather volumes of RF network performance data.
the tool gives users:n An accurate realtime view of network qualityn Access to data in every corner of the networkn A way to capture and post-process information
on a standalone basis or in conjunction with other
teMs products n effortless data sharing throughout the organization
the htC touch Pro provides a modern, intuitive user
interface for easy, convenient CDMA testing. the phone’s
advanced touch-screen features, unique finger navigation,
and oversized display enable seamless movement between
screens. With 16 gB of internal storage plus gPs function-
ality, the htC touch Pro amply supports teMs Pocket.
teMs Pocket 8.0 Professional CDMA delivers a robust
array of capabilities:n Measurements can be recorded and stored in
logfiles like those employed by teMs™ Automatic
and teMs™ Investigation. Previously recorded log-
files can be replayed for on-site troubleshooting.n Dynamic command sequences perform consistent
measurements while saving logged data on the
device. services can include voice, Ping, httP, and
ftP upload/download.
n Data views show extensive eV-Do and CDMA 1x
data as well as combined information and graphs
of selected elements. n graph views render user-selected textual data and
line charts side by side. this instantly interpretable
information shows how radio parameters vary
over time. n Map views allow the user to look at selected infor-
mation elements and cell sites from a geographical
perspective.n Cell ID data is presented in both idle and connected
modes for CDMA and eV-Do. n Import/export settings make it easy to move
precise settings between devices, with minimum
configuration required. n Passive mode measurements are taken during the
phone user’s own voice calls and httP sessions
without setting up calls and sessions specifically for
testing. this non-intrusive method automatically
captures real problems experienced by real users. n Positioning can be performed with the gPs built
into the handset or by connecting to an external
Bluetooth® gPs.
A powerful monitoring tool built into everyday phones
expands opportunities for engineers and technicians to
detect, document, and solve network problems.
like all teMs Pocket versions, teMs Pocket 8.0
Professional CDMA can be integrated with other teMs tools
to form a complete network monitoring solution. ¨

Building on the success of TEMS Pocket for the Sony
Ericsson C905, TEMS Pocket 7.2 for the Sony Ericsson
w995 line introduces a diverse set of enhancements, in-
cluding a scan mode option, command sequence improve-
ments, and an alternate data-upload method via wiFi.
teMs Pocket 7.2 is installed on the W995, W995a, and
W995 eDge, all with brilliant displays, superior data han-
dling, and outstanding audio quality. Key components of
the W995 advance teMs Pocket’s flexibility as a go-any-
where air-interface testing tool. n the 8.1-megapixel camera can capture detailed
drawings of interior floor plans, improving and
simplifying indoor measurements. n An integrated gPs with fast time to first fix aided
by A-gPs gives detailed positioning for presenta-
tion of map data.n the W995 makes it possible to utilize the superior
audio quality offered by AMr-WB while obtain-
ing an overview of the audio quality that can be
achieved with the new codecs.n the W995 and W995a models support hsPA
technology, enabling teMs Pocket 7.2 to both
measure and utilize the extended uplink capacity.
the teMs Pocket 7.2 Professional package offers a
scan mode option that can be used to visualize adjacent
networks at any location. users simply set the device to
scan mode and perform the scan. Information about the
surrounding area is shown in the phone’s display.
the tool’s new configuration makes the command se-
quence more flexible and introduces additional services. It
combines voice, video, idle, ftP, and with this release, httP and
streaming, into a sequence of test cases. teMs Pocket becomes
a data collection probe that achieves consistent testing with
minimal effort. the user starts a script and the phone mimics
user patterns in the performance of various services.
Built-in Wifi capabilities enable the user to execute even
more effective over-the-air data uploads with an alternate
data upload channel that is fast, easy, and inexpensive. the
user activates the Wifi and registers to the network from
any location. As soon as the user enters a Wifi area, teMs
Pocket detects it, makes a connection, and uploads all
collected logfiles to a selected ftP server with no user
interaction required.
one teMs Pocket 7.2 package supports only gsM
networks, ensuring that operators who have not deployed
WCDMA have a solution that fits their needs. ¨

TEMS™ Discovery –
CHART YOUR OWN COURSE
Post-process data your way
teMs Discovery is characterized by a level of flexibil-
ity and usability that is unmatched by any competitor’s
product. operators can use the simple, intuitive interface to
customize nearly every aspect of the solution to fit their
own ways of working. In effect, this embeds the user’s own
expertise and experience into the product, making it an in-
valuable aid in increasing efficiency. It is a full-service post-
processing solution, featuring powerful and flexible data
extraction, presentation, visualization, and reporting capa-
bilities for the purposes of benchmarking, troubleshooting,
and root cause analysis.
Find network problems
teMs Discovery allows engineers to easily assess wire-
less performance and quickly pinpoint network problems in
a way that is tailored to their own best practices. using
teMs Discovery makes it easy to find answers about net-
work performance issues: what, where, why, and how to
resolve.
teMs Discovery supports network troubleshooting through
its powerful analysis functionality, Missing neighbor Alerts,
various critical rf condition alerts, and graphical editing of
neighbor lists. Data is displayed in maps, charts and tables.
using teMs Discovery to find network problems is
easy because the solution supports efficient data handling.
It can process large volumes of data with low memory de-
mand. It supports multi-thread background data processing
as well as multi-computer distributed processing. users
have various options for selective data import, and effi-
ciency is further enhanced through the smart merge of
“fragmented” files, direct reading of zipped files, and group
attribute editing during import.
the newest product in the teMs portfolio, teMs Discovery
is a revolutionary solution for post-processing air interface
measurement data.
TEMS™ NEwS | Q3/4 2009 5
Define your own ways of working
With teMs Discovery, the user has the flexibility to
configure a wide range of items, from simple view layouts
to sophisticated report templates and user-defined Key
Performance Indicators (KPIs). Although teMs Discovery
includes a comprehensive range of pre-defined scripts and
reports, its support for quick, simple, personalized scripting
means that users are not confined to the metrics defined
within the tool. teMs Discovery’s script Builder includes a
number of features to enhance efficiency, including on-
demand data extraction, intuitive drag-and-drop access to
all metrics and all Information elements in layer 3 mes-
sages, and generation of any metrics, events, or filtering
criteria, and the embedding of proprietary algorithms for
standardization across the organization.
the script Builder application allows users to easily
define their own events or alerts, or derive custom metrics
(such as event counters, time delays, or composite metrics)
based on these decoded information elements. these pro-
prietary algorithms can be embedded into teMs Discovery’s
scripts and shared with peers for standardization across the
organization.
In a similar way, the report Builder enables the user to cre-
ate specific, tailored reports. All teMs Discovery events and
metrics can be selected for reporting, including the full array
of statistical attributes. the report Builder supports all
Microsoft® excel functions, such as formulas, equations,
styles, and charting; teMs Discovery data can be dragged
and dropped to any desired cells. the report Builder also
supports data filtering per any file or device attributes. for
example, filtering by operator can be used for benchmarking
reports, and filtering by date can support trending. the
report Builder can be used to create templates or specific
one-time reports.
Explore the possibilities
A multi-technology solution, teMs Discovery supports
cdma2000, 1xeV-Do, gsM/gPrs/eDge, WCDMA, hsDPA/
hsuPA, tD-sCDMA, WiMAX, and lte in one integrated plat-
form, enabling truly seamless inter-rAt analysis, multi-rAt
benchmarking, and easy evolution into any emerging tech-
nologies. As the most advanced, flexible product available,
teMs Discovery allows users to chart their own course when
it comes to processing and reporting air interface measure-
ment data. ¨

TEMS™ Automatic 8.0 introduces a
NEW gENERATiON Of AUTONOMOUS TEST UNiTS
In TEMS Automatic 8.0, the RTU (remote test unit) replaces
the MTU (mobile test unit) as the product’s advanced
autonomous and fully remotely controlled test device.
This new HSPA+ capable unit incorporates Ericsson’s
F3607gw and support for the Sierra wireless MC8700 (see
below) mobile broadband modules. These modules provide
support for HSPA+, AMR-wB, and wCDMA 900 MHz testing
capabilities, in addition to the already wide range of
technology-related testing capabilities.
the ericsson f3607gw device supports service performance
testing across a wide spectrum of content:n Voice, including PesQ – AMr-WB-capablen ftP get/Put, including tCP-hsn httP, browsing and downloadn Video streaming/Mobile tV, including VsQI – supports DirectAccess and WAP accessn WAP 1.X and 2.0n Ping, ICMPn MMs, end-to-endn sMs, end-to-end
In addition, support for on-demand, high-performance
gsM and WCDMA scanning capabilities is available in the
ericsson f3607gw module residing in the rtu.
teMs Automatic 8.0 also introduces a transceiver test
unit (ttu) with evolved hsPA capability. the ttu features
the sierra Wireless MC8700 PCI express card, offering ex-
ceptional download and upload speeds. technologies the
unit supports include:n gsM/gPrs/eDge – 850/900/1800/1900 Mhzn WCDMA r99/hsPA+ – 850/900/1900/2100 Mhzn hsDPA/hsPA+ – Category 14 (21.1 Mbps)n hsuPA – Category 6 (5.76 Mbps)
the new release also supports high-performance scanning
with the teMs Automatic sru (scanning receiver unit), an
external gsM and WCDMA scanner based on an ericsson
f3607gw module, for continuous scanning of radio networks.
the rtu also supports the PCtel eX scanner.
Data can be uploaded using any of the measurement
devices (internal or ttu), or via ethernet for fixed units.
Possible teMs Automatic 8.0 configurations:1. one rtu 2. one rtu and one ttu3. one rtu, one ttu, and one sru4. one rtu, one ttu, and one PCtel eX scanner5. one rtu and one sru6. one rtu and two srus7. one rtu and one PCtel eX scanner
TEMS™ NEwS | Q3/4 2009 7
teMs Automatic 8.0 also offers enhancements for:n More-efficient fleet management, by using sMs as
means of communicating with/controlling the test
unitsn enhanced service performance monitoring capa-
bilities with support for snMP alarm interfacen support for teMs Pocket remote 7.2 (seMC W995)
To come in TEMS Automatic 8.1
the next release of teMs Automatic will provide sup-
port for up to three measurement devices in one test unit,
as well as enhanced testing capabilities. Also, a dedicated
upload device will be available for data upload on mobile
network modems and Wifi. eight sIM slots will be accessible
via any of the internal measurement devices. ¨
Polkomtel S.A., one of four main mobile
telephony operators in Poland, had a di-
lemma. Due to the great saturation of the
mobile telephony services market, they
had to find innovative ways to beat their
competition on network and service quality
and performance. To address this challenge,
they formed a unit within the company ded-
icated to network and service quality. With
the staff in place, they then had to find the
best tools for the job.
They knew exactly where to look.
Polkomtel has a long, positive history
of using teMs Investigation, and knew that
the product always meets expectations.
When it came time to trial a solution for
benchmarking and analyzing 3g and 2g
services, they relied on that long-standing
good experience and relationship to select
teMs Automatic.
the trial was successful. As a result,
Polkomtel chose to purchase the teMs
Automatic system in order to use it for their
nationwide benchmarking measurements
across all of Poland.
Jacek godzisz, service Quality specialist
from Polkomtel discussed the reasons for
their selection. “the main benefit of having
teMs Automatic is that we can make a lot
of tests and measurements which can be
controlled remotely,” godzisz said. “We can
put Mtus into cars, trains, or in stationary
places like offices.”
Polkomtel’s nationwide drive-test uti-
lizing teMs Automatic began in March 2009.
teMs assisted with the preparation, configu-
ration, and operation of the teMs Automatic
system before this wide-ranging measure-
ment project.
the successful relationship between
teMs and Polkomtel began with teMs In-
vestigation, and now includes teMs Auto-
matic. godzisz is positive about working
with teMs offerings, both now and in the
future: “It can meet our expectations and
can help us in future measurements.” ¨
As one of four main mobile telephony
operators in Poland, Polkomtel s.A. has
pioneered innovative gsM-technology-
based services on the Polish market.
Among other notable achievements, it
was the first Polish company to offer
MMs messaging, voice-based access
to text messages (sMs), and gPrs and
eDge based data transmission services.
In september 2004 Polkomtel’s Plus di-
vision was the first operator in Poland
to launch 3g mobile telephony services
including uMts.
Functional enhancements
Call-based analysis – In most cases, network problems
can be understood by analyzing information based on calls
and sessions only, rather than samples. this can provide a
more efficient way of performing the sometimes very te-
dious and time-consuming troubleshooting and analysis
tasks.
the teMs Automatic system processes call information
into a comprehensive summary/statistics format on a per-
call basis. the user can then easily view the call summary/
statistics and quickly identify the causes of problems.
If a more detailed (sample based) analysis is required,
specific calls can be reprocessed into the database for fur-
ther investigation.
Test from a user’s perspective – It is possible to mix
multiple Ps services and service types within a single PDP
context activation. this allows testing that imitates user be-
havior with regard to service sequences as well as variations
in pauses – random or fixed delays – between services.
